Necrology, Summer 1968

Description: Column documenting biographical information about Oklahomans who have died; this issue discusses Edward G. Cornett, who at the time of his death was the oldest person in Oklahoma. His family operated Cornett Hotel. In 1910, he helped open the Oklahoma City stock yards.

Necrology, Winter 1968-69

Description: Column documenting biographical information about Oklahomans who have died; this issue discusses Dorothy Jane Orton, the first woman in Oklahoma to enlist in the Women's Army Corps during World War II.
